Today’s project is one that I created for my Stamp Out Domestic Violence stamp camp that was held recently.  Each participant received the “Scentsational Season” stamp set, the “Festival of Prints DSP stack” and made four projects (I will be sharing all of them with you over the next week or so!).  Three of them were cards and one was a specialty gift box!  The focus of this project is the tree image from the stamp set.  The card base is crumb cake cardstock and it was embossed with the snow burst embossing folder (which is now retired).  The trees were stamped in Gumball Green ink with an Early Espresso trunk.  I stamped 3 threes and cut them out with the coordinating “Holiday Framelits”.  I also used the framelit to make a tree cut out on the card front.  The first two trees are on the front of the card, while the third one is on the inside and peeks through the front!  I used the scalloped edge punch for the bottom front of the card and the scallop oval and large oval punches for the greeting.  I finished the project off with a small piece of the gumball green striped ribbon and a rhinestone on the top of each of the trees.  It is difficult to see in this photo, but all of the christmas trees are embellished with dazzling diamonds too!  You can get all of the product that you need for this project on my 24/7 online store!  Visit it today!
